Data Mining-Based Design Space Exploration and Optimization for Tandem Airfoils

Abstract: The joined-wing configuration has great technical appeal for the development of next-generation SensorCraft. Research based on the simplified tandem airfoil system can improve understanding of the joined-wing configuration’s aerodynamic characteristics.
